Asami navigated through Amegakure.
Her destination was the Hattori clan, a clan once revered and respected by the common masses. The clan might have fallen deep following Hanzo's death, but they were still reliable, and neutral. They sided neither with Pain nor with the remnant faction in Ame's ongoing civil war.
Amegakure's streets were empty. Was it fear, or the rain, people avoided the open. No people. No joy. No life. Gloom reigned the streets, a common sight.
Most people retreated into the safety of their homes. Only the dim light of shops and food stands illuminated the village. The hardships of life marked the faces of the vendors.

The quarter was stricken by poverty. Decrepit buildings flanked the streets. The economic crisis following the war and Pain's strict policy of isolationism hit Amegakure hard. Trade collapsed and industry imploded.
Desperation and unemployment allowed crime to flourish. Driven by their most basic needs, people turned against each other. Forgotten were filial bonds and friendship when hunger called when survival was prioritised.
Beggars, fathers, peasants, refugees, veterans flooded the streets, people discarded once they had outlived their usefulness, willing to do anything for little coin and bread. Their new masters were happy to oblige.
The overabundance of cheap manpower proved a fertile ground for the underworld of Amegakure. Emboldened by the absence of a functional administration, organised crime took over the streets. Pain either didn't see or didn't care.
The syndicates lost any semblance of respect, and it showed. Unbothered by consequences, they carried their heads high, arrogant and complacent as if they owned the village. Petty lords with delusions of grandeur.
Their chests swelled with pride, and conceited grins flashed across their faces. Their tattoos were a testament to their honour.
Asami clicked her tongue in visible displeasure. Their shamelessness disgusted her. Their impudence offended her.
Crime operated in open daylight. They didn't even pretend to hide their unsavoury business. Drugs. Gambling. Kidnapping. Blackmailing. Assassination. Prostitution.
Their establishments provided their customers with a steady supply of flowers waiting to be plucked. No effort was spared to satisfy even the most extravagant tastes. Their customers enjoyed their time and each night a petal was torn.
The bosses ruled the streets for far too long. They lacked proper respect. It was time to remind them of their rightful place beneath the sun ...
